automatic translation maschinelle Übersetzung

Add to Technorati Favorites
urzhiata | index

      enregistrer les videos de YouTube (et autres)

Vous voulez constituer l'intégrale des gags-avec-animaux, ou une compil des pubs de dentifrice les plus sensuelles? Maintenant ce rève est possible, grace aux 70 000 nouvelles vidéos qui viennent enfler youtube chaque jour, et aux sites de diffusion vidéo à la demande qui pullulent désormais. Mais comment les récupérer pour asphyxier un peu plus votre disque dur (qu'il va falloir penser à changer).

Voila une petite compilation :

YouTube Grabber est un logiciel autonome, très léger, très simple (une case + un bouton) qui n'a qu'une fonction : récupérer les vidéos de YouTube!

Autre solution qui ne se limite pas à YouTube : avec Firefox, il suffit d'utiliser la très efficace extension downloadhelper. Une fois installée, un icone permet d'accéder aux liens directs vers les fichiers vidéos permettant de les enregistrer très facilement. Parfois il faut ajouter l'extension de fichier ".flv" quand ce n'est pas fait automatiquement.

Avec n'importe quel navigateur et sans rien installer on peut aussi utiliser le site keepvid.com, qui moyennant l'adresse de la page contenant la vidéo, affiche le lien vers le fichier direct, mais ça n'est pas efficace à chaque fois... Qui a cloné l'autre? En tout cas Video Downloader propose la même chose, avec en plus une extension pour firefox.

Parmi les solutions que je n'ai pas testé, on trouve en logiciels open-source, deux projets : Google Video Downloader, qui comme son nom ne l'indique pas permet de récupérer des vidéos depuis différents sites. Pour le faire fonctionner, il faut tout d'abord installer l'environnement de développement .NET (.NET). Un second projet : DownUTUBE s'attache à télécharger les vidéos depuis Google Video, YouTube, IMDB, ou Apple.com Movie Trailers.

La plupart de ces vidéos sont au format "flash video" (.flv) et peuvent ensuite être transformées dans d'autres formats numériques si nécessaires, on peut en extraire le son, modifier la taille des images, etc. Il y a aussi d'autres formats comme le real video, le quicktime ou le windows media video, diffusés en streaming qui vont nécessiter des manipulations différentes.




Si cet article vous a été utile, aidez à le faire connaître en deux clics : en lui ajoutant une "mark" sur tutmarks (en cliquant sur le chiffre dans le rond bleu!)


      transformer une video flv en avi

Avec ffmpeg, on peut facilement transformer une video ".flv" au format ".avi". Mais, il faut savoir que l'avi n'est pas un format à proprement dire, c'est un standard de fichier pour l'audiovisuel qui peut contenir de l'audio et de la vidéo compressés selon différents codecs. C'est un format conteneur. Voila la méthode, avec le minimum de paramètres :

ffmpeg -i fichiervideo.flv -f avi fichiervideo.avi

-i fichiervideo.avi : fichier à transformer
-f avi : forcer le format du fichier de destination fichiervideo.avi : nom du fichier de destination


On peut ajouter des paramètres pour obtenir des résultats plus précis :

ffmpeg -i fichiervideo.flv -vcodec rawvideo -s 320x240 -acodec pcm_s16le -ac 2 -f avi fichiervideo.avi

-i fichiervideo.avi : fichier à transformer
-vcodec rawvideo : enregistre les images dans un format non compressé
-s 320x240 : change la résolution
-acodec pcm_s16le : définit le codec audio, non compressé
-ac 2 : passe en stéréo
-f avi : forcer le format du fichier de destination fichiervideo.avi : nom du fichier de destination

Le résultat sera un fichier avi (très volumineux!), ou chaque image est une image-clé et du son au format wav non compressé. Ca peut être utile pour éditer la séquence (montage, etc.)


On peut aussi extraire uniquement la bande son :

ffmpeg -i fichiervideo.flv -vn -f wav fichierson.wav

-i fichiervideo.avi : fichier à transformer
-vn : désactiver la vidéo
-f wav : forcer le format du fichier de destination fichierson.wav : nom du fichier de destination

(Pour que tout ça fonctionne dans n'importe quel répertoire, il faut que ffmpeg soit copié dans C:/windows/system32/, voir aussi ce billet pour l'installation et l'utilisation de ffmpeg)




Si cet article vous a été utile, aidez à le faire connaître en deux clics : en lui ajoutant une "mark" sur tutmarks (en cliquant sur le chiffre dans le rond bleu!)


      transformer une vidéo en vignettes

Parfois, ça peut être utile d'avoir les scènes d'une séquence vidéo sous forme d'une série d'images, ffmpeg peut résoudre cela très simplement avec la commande suivante :

ffmpeg -i fichiervideo.avi -r 1 -s 160×120 -f image2 "fichiervideo-%4d.png"

-i fichiervideo.avi : fichier duquel on extrait les vignettes (fichier d'origine en n'importe quel format vidéo lisible par ffmpeg!)
-r 1 : nombre d'images par seconde
-s 160x120 : résolution des images
-f image2 : forcer le format du fichier de destination, ici en image de type png, l'expression '%04d' signifie que les fichiers seront enregistrés avec 4 chiffres croissants (sous la forme test-0001.png, test-0002.png, test-0003.png, etc.)

Cette version enregistre 1 images toutes les secondes, en modifiant le chiffre après "-r" on peut prendre une image toutes les 10 secondes (-r 0.1), 5 images par secondes (-r 5), etc. En enlevant "-s 160x120", les images seront enregistrées avec la résolution de la vidéo d'origine.

(Pour que tout ça fonctionne dans n'importe quel répertoire, il faut que ffmpeg soit copié dans C:/windows/system32/, voir aussi ce billet pour l'installation et l'utilisation de ffmpeg)



Pour extraire des vignettes de toutes les vidéos d'un répertoire, on peut utiliser un fichier batch contenant les lignes suivante :

for %%I in (*.*) do echo ffmpeg -i %%I -r 1 -f image2 "%%I-%%%%4d.png" >> vigfictemp.bat
call vigfictemp.bat
del vigfictemp.bat

Vous pouvez le télécharger ici : vignettes.bat. il suffit de le placer dans le répertoire avec les vidéos, de double-cliquer et des images seront capturées dans toutes les vidéos du répertoire. Pensez à ajouter la résolution de sortie, ou ajuster le nombre d'images par seconde pour l'adapter à ce que vous voulez. (un fichier ".bat" s'édite avec le bloc-notes, par exemple)


Si cet article vous a été utile, aidez à le faire connaître en deux clics : en lui ajoutant une "mark" sur tutmarks (en cliquant sur le chiffre dans le rond bleu!)